Baptist Church and TPUSA Cancel 'Make Heaven Crowded' Tour Event Featuring Charlie Kirk's Widow

via Christian Post·Feb 26

A scheduled Turning Point USA Faith tour stop at a Florida Baptist church has been canceled after the congregation backed away from hosting the 'Make Heaven Crowded' event featuring Erika Kirk, widow of assassinated TPUSA founder Charlie Kirk. The cancellation highlights the persistent tension between churches that welcome political engagement and those uncomfortable with the blurring of lines between partisan activism and spiritual mission. The Kirk family's TPUSA Faith tour has drawn large crowds across the country since Charlie Kirk's assassination, but not every congregation has been willing to open its doors to an organization that sits at the intersection of evangelical Christianity and conservative political power.
